“My tears have been my meat day and night, while they continually say unto me, Where is thy God?”

Certainly! Here is a Bible study on Verse: “My tears have been my meat day and night, while they continually say unto me, Where is thy God?” (Psalms 42:3, KJV)

Context:Psalm 42 is attributed to the sons of Korah and is classified as a Maskil, a contemplative or instructive psalm. It reflects the psalmist’s longing for God’s presence during a time of distress and separation from the sanctuary.

Emotional Struggles:The psalmist describes his deep anguish and sorrow by comparing his tears to his food day and night. This vivid imagery illustrates the intensity of his emotional pain and highlights his desperate longing for God’s intervention.

Spiritual Questioning:The psalmist reveals the nature of the challenges he faces. He shares that people around him continually taunt him, asking, “Where is thy God?” This questioning may imply that the psalmist is enduring hardships, feeling abandoned, and struggling to find God’s presence in his circumstances.
